Reading this report
What does "Medium and Large 1" mean?
USDA feeder grades describe frame size and muscle thickness, not quality of
the individual animal. "Medium and Large" is the frame score; the number is
muscle (1 = heaviest muscled). "Medium and Large 1–2" pens mix both muscle
scores — common across the Southeast.
What is $/cwt?
Dollars per hundredweight — per 100 lb of animal. A 500-lb calf at
$450/cwt brings 5 × $450 = $2,250. Lighter cattle usually bring more per
cwt but less per head.
Why are some prices per head?
Bred cows, cow-calf pairs, and some replacement classes sell by the
head, not by weight. We show those exactly as USDA reports them — a
$/head figure is never converted into $/cwt on this site.
Where do these numbers come from?
From the USDA Agricultural Marketing Service's Livestock Market News —
federal reporters at the sale. We publish each report in full and link the
official USDA document at the top of the page.

Compared to last week, slaughter steers were 2.00 lower and Holstein slaughter steers were 1.00 lower. Slaughter heifers were 1.00 lower and Holstein slaughter heifers were 3.00 lower. Slaughter cows were 9.00 lower and Holstein slaughter cows were 9.00 lower. Slaughter bulls were trending higher while Holstein slaughter bulls were trending lower based on a limited comparison.
